Transaction ddbfae1f861ca223ae84c7c642f695c7cd76211398d02014d2763b3b2635d3f2
1 Input
1 Output
-
ddbfae1f861ca223ae84c7c642f695c7cd76211398d02014d2763b3b2635d3f2:0
- value
- 177740509
- script pubkey
- OP_0 OP_PUSHBYTES_20 94fe8a129409d9086f82defb72c020d7f368056c
- address
- bc1qjnlg5y55p8vssmuzmmah9spq6leksptvx3gnrw